Reflexology for the Body

Be Inspired by this two day workshop in which you will learn various reflexology techniques to relax and re-energise your clients.

This workshop introduces reflexology in a way that makes it very easy to apply at home or integrate it with other therapies. It is an excellent introduction if you are thinking of helping your clients, it relaxes them and allows their bodies to start healing from within.

It will give you some understanding and a great feel for what reflexology is and how you resonate with this therapy.

This workshop covers the basics and focuses on the practical nature of reflexology. You will learn to give a general reflexology workout.

Topics covered include:

  • Basic working techniques
  • Mapping of the feet and Zone Therapy
  • Relaxation Techniques

Working:

  • the Spine
  • the Head
  • the Chest
  • the Abdomen
  • the Pelvic area
  • the hands


Presenter: Irene Tasho 

Diploma Reflexology, Diploma Facial Reflexology, Cert IV in Training and Assessment

Irene’s many years as a Ballet dancer and teaching dance has given her a unique understanding of the structure and function of the body which has helped her in her work with clients and also in teaching the body systems and their application in Reflexology.

As well as being the owner/practitioner of Sole to Soul Reflexology in Wahroonga, established in 2008, Irene has volunteered as a reflexologist at the San Hospital at the Cancer Support Centre for 7 years and worked in the maternity ward at the same hospital. She has now been volunteering at Bear Cottage (Palliative care and respite centre for children) for 2 years.

In 2016 she became Principal of The Australian School of Reflexology and is also their main trainer and facilitator. Irene has presented workshops at Association meetings, spoken at networking events and has also taught Reflexology Basics in Brazil. She is an accredited trainer and professional member of The Reflexology Association of Australia.

The many postgraduate courses have helped her to develop her skills and achieve greater results with her clients and more in depth knowledge to pass on to her students.

Irene is passionate about spreading the awareness and the benefits of reflexology and seeing it being used more widely in the community.
